Exposing Erdogan’s intimate relationship with the Zionist entity

By Editor
December 19, 2017
5964
0
Share:

Following Trump’s recognition of Jerusalem as the capital of the Zionist entity, Turkey’s President Erdogan declared the announcement as a red line.

But Turkey’s military and economic relationship with the Zionist entity for over a decade shows that his red line is merely lip service.

Turkey was the first Muslim-majority country to recognise the Zionist entity back in 1949.

Ever since, both economic and military trade have been booming both ways and have increased significantly since the AKP came to power.

Turkey/Zionist entity annual trade:

• 2002 – Annual trade 1.4 billion dollars
• 2008 – annual trade 3.3 billion dollars
• 2010 – annual trade over 4 billion dollars
• 2014  – annual trade approx 5 billion dollars

All of this trade has occurred despite the Zionist entity having killed thousands in Palestine during this time via its invasions on Gaza – and it is yet to increase further!

Earlier this year, Turkey called for a tripling of trade volume between the two countries in the next five years.

After a very successful first quarter in 2017, whereby:
Turkish exports to the Zionist entity increased by 20% and exports by the Zionist entity to Turkey rose by 45%,  Mehmet Buyukeksi, chairman of the Turkish Exporters Assembly, expressed his confidence that ZIonist-Turkish trade volume could grow from today’s $3.9 billion to $10bn within five years time.

In addition, the Turkish energy minister visited the Zionist entity this year to conclude an agreement for the building of a natural gas pipeline from the Zionist state to Turkey.

Military and strategic alliance

Zionist pilots practice manoeuvres in Turkish airspace, and their technicians are modernizing Turkish combat jets. They also conduct some of their training in Turkey.

Turkey purchases high-tech defence equipment from the Zionist entity, whilst supplying it with military boots and uniforms.
